At The Lodge in Runaway Bay Resort, you'll great vacationing on the shores of Lake Bridgeport, just 50 miles from Fort Worth, Texas. <br/> <br/> Experience a vacation in the style of rural Texas at The Lodge in Runaway Bay. At the resort, you'll find two lighted tennis courts, an outdoor pool and hot tub, and a children's play area. An 18-hole golf course with a restaurant is within a mile. Situated on beautiful Lake Bridgeport , a 13,000 acre lake, this resort offers four covered boat slips and is well-stocked for fishing. All units are air-conditioned, with TV and full kitchen with microwave. <br/> <br/> Enjoy a day at a Texas dude ranch or travel to Fort Worth, about 50 miles away, or Dallas, about 70 miles away.
